PVC Strip Curtain Applications & Advantages

PVC strip screens offer a surprisingly extensive range of applications across various industries and commercial settings. Primarily utilized to create doorways where doors are impractical or inefficient, they're commonly found in cold storage areas, food preparation zones, and industrial factories. Beyond just temperature control, these hanging dividers are incredibly useful for decreasing noise pollution and creating dust separations in manufacturing processes. You’ll also often see them in busy areas like retail stores, warehouse centers, and even sterile environments where maintaining purity is paramount. The perks are numerous; they promote energy savings by reducing drafts, improve worker safety by preventing accidental injuries, and provide a cost-effective solution compared to traditional door installations. Furthermore, their lightweight nature and simplicity of installation make them a preferred choice for many.

Selecting the Right Vinyl Strip Curtain for Your Needs

Finding the best plastic strip barrier involves thoughtful consideration of several factors. Initially, assess the area where it will be situated. Frequent areas often require a more durable level of plastic. Moreover, think about the conditions; severe warmth or freezing can influence material flexibility and lifespan. Do not neglect factors like flame resistance, especially in commercial locations. Ultimately, determine the space accurately to ensure a proper fit.
